Calcium in PDB 8scs: Bst Dna Polymerase I Large Fragment Wildtype D598A with 3'-Amino Primer, Dgtp, and Calcium Time-Resolved 8H

Protein crystallography data

The structure of Bst Dna Polymerase I Large Fragment Wildtype D598A with 3'-Amino Primer, Dgtp, and Calcium Time-Resolved 8H, PDB code: 8scs was solved by Z.Fang, V.S.Lelyveld, J.W.Szostak,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 45.24 / 2.10
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 93.623, 108.676, 149.254, 90, 90, 90
R / Rfree (%) 19 / 23.3
